spec/flipper/adapters/memoizable_spec.rb in flipper-0.28.3 vs spec/flipper/adapters/memoizable_spec.rb in flipper-1.0.0.pre

- old
+ new

@@ -187,11 +187,11 @@ it 'unmemoizes feature' do feature = flipper[:stats] gate = feature.gate(:boolean) cache[described_class.key_for(feature.key)] = { some: 'thing' } - subject.enable(feature, gate, flipper.bool) + subject.enable(feature, gate, Flipper::Types::Boolean.new) expect(cache[described_class.key_for(feature.key)]).to be_nil end end context 'with memoization disabled' do @@ -200,12 +200,12 @@ end it 'returns result' do feature = flipper[:stats] gate = feature.gate(:boolean) - result = subject.enable(feature, gate, flipper.bool) - adapter_result = adapter.enable(feature, gate, flipper.bool) + result = subject.enable(feature, gate, Flipper::Types::Boolean.new) + adapter_result = adapter.enable(feature, gate, Flipper::Types::Boolean.new) expect(result).to eq(adapter_result) end end end @@ -217,11 +217,11 @@ it 'unmemoizes feature' do feature = flipper[:stats] gate = feature.gate(:boolean) cache[described_class.key_for(feature.key)] = { some: 'thing' } - subject.disable(feature, gate, flipper.bool) + subject.disable(feature, gate, Flipper::Types::Boolean.new) expect(cache[described_class.key_for(feature.key)]).to be_nil end end context 'with memoization disabled' do @@ -230,11 +230,11 @@ end it 'returns result' do feature = flipper[:stats] gate = feature.gate(:boolean) - result = subject.disable(feature, gate, flipper.bool) - adapter_result = adapter.disable(feature, gate, flipper.bool) + result = subject.disable(feature, gate, Flipper::Types::Boolean.new) + adapter_result = adapter.disable(feature, gate, Flipper::Types::Boolean.new) expect(result).to eq(adapter_result) end end end